Oil temp low, low power
Hi all, this happened for the first time yesterday car came to temp and was driving just fine, I was cruising on the highway and noticed a loss of power. I also noticed my oil temp was reading 0 or 165 on the low end. No CEL, just loss of power, I was also in stock mode of my proceed V3. It was only 20f outside, babied it to my destination and let it sit for 3 hrs. Come back out, tested the car and had boost back so I decided to continue home. Drove fine and oil temp made it to about 200 when I noticed a loss of power again, I continued to drive and the oil temp slowly went down to zero. No CEL again. UnfortunatEly I had to drive a good 20 miles in this reduced power state. Again no CEL. Water pump? Didn't get any over heating warnings or anything.
